Majority will prioritize hard work over complacency in 9th Parliament – Joycelyn Tetteh

The Member of Parliament for the North Dayi constituency, Joycelyn Tetteh, has assured the public that the Majority in Parliament will not become complacent due to their significant numbers but will instead work diligently for the benefit of Ghanaians who entrusted them with their votes in the 2024 elections.

Speaking with Bismark Brown on Happy98.9FM’s Epa Hoa Daben show, Joycelyn Tetteh stated that the 9th Parliament, with its strengthened National Democratic Congress (NDC) representation, will have an opportunity to perform better than the 8th Parliament, which was characterized by confusion and disruptions due to the nature of its composition.

She emphasized that the NDC Majority will not take their numbers for granted. Instead, they will seize the opportunity to work hard and meet the expectations of Ghanaians. She noted that the electorate voted not simply to see a majority of NDC members in Parliament but because they trust the party to fulfill its promises.

“We are not relaxed, if i sit here and say we are relaxed then it means we have already failed Ghanaians. So we will still put in that zeal, we’re still serious with our work, we will get to Parliament and about 99% of majority Mp’s are already seated waiting for the Speaker. It’s about seriousness, we are not there just because Ghanaians want to see alot of NDC people in parliament, we are there because they trust us and and they know we are going to deliver,” she said.

Joycelyn Tetteh stressed that the NDC will take its responsibility seriously and avoid any form of arrogance stemming from their numbers, focusing instead on delivering results for the people.
